Abstract
Thermal printheads need a power and/or a data cable to deliver energy to the thermal printhead to print. With a wireless thermal printhead, however, a printer can run without using a power or a data cable. By removing the cable, benefits include shrinking the printer size, increasing durability of the printer and making it easier to change a thermal printhead.

17. A system for printing on a recordable medium comprising:
-
a printhead mounted on a platform and capable of printing on recordable medium; a power receiver coil located in a power receiving coil housing capable of receiving wireless power for providing power to the printhead; a data receiver antenna and data receiver electronics located in the power receiver coil housing and capable of receiving wireless signals to control the operation of the printhead; and an electromagnetic shield located between the power receiving coil and the data receiver antenna and the data receiver electronics in the power receiving coil housing. - View Dependent Claims (18, 19, 20)
